Photos of Newport ship

Newport ship is a tourist attraction, one of the Ruins in Newport, United Kingdom. It is located: 374 km from Birmingham, 600 km from London, 890 km from Dublin. Read further
မှတ်ချက်တစ်ခုတင်ပါ
There are no comments yet. Maybe be you will be the first one to post useful information for fellow travellers? :)

Tourist attractions shown on this image

Important copyright information